De ce site-ul meu WooCommerce este lent? Și Cum Se Repară

Publicat: 2018-06-20

Site-ul tău WooCommerce este lent? E bine că te uiți la asta. 1,6 miliarde de dolari este suma pe care Amazon.com ar pierde din vânzări în fiecare an dacă încărcarea paginii lor ar încetini cu doar o secundă.

Paginile cu încărcare rapidă stimulează conversiile și SEO, reduc abandonul coșului de cumpărături, măresc vizualizările de pagină și mențin clienții implicați.

Sfat: testați viteza de încărcare a paginii dvs. cu un instrument online gratuit precum Pingdom , GTMetrix , WebPageTest sau Dareboost .

Vestea bună este că, în cele mai multe cazuri, puteți repara un site WooCommerce lent verificând câteva lucruri cheie .

1. Utilizați un furnizor de găzduire lent

1,50 USD/lună în dreapta mea. 1,75 USD/lună în stânga mea. S-ar putea să vă gândiți: planurile de găzduire web sunt atât de ieftine.

Aceasta este o veste bună atunci când sunteți nou în WooCommerce, nu câștigați încă bani din vânzările online și nu doriți să cheltuiți mult. Găzduirea web nu este o preocupare principală în cea mai timpurie etapă a vieții unui magazin, dar la aproximativ un an - sau mai devreme, în funcție de momentul în care traficul și tranzacțiile dvs. încep să se înregistreze - va trebui să-i acordați puțină atenție.

Unul dintre lucrurile care fac site-ul dvs. WooCommerce lent ar putea fi serverul dvs. web (alias furnizorul de găzduire).

Dacă doriți ca paginile dvs. să se încarce rapid, aveți nevoie de un serviciu de găzduire bun. Nu unul low-cost. Există două soluții principale pentru a vă rezolva problema:

  • Utilizați găzduire partajată decentă . Majoritatea planurilor de găzduire partajată nu alocă mult spațiu pe disc, memorie sau lățime de bandă. De ce? Pentru că partajați resursele serverului cu alți clienți. Și care este problema când 10.000 de oameni folosesc aceeași lățime de bandă? Îți încetinește site-ul. Simplu. Acum probabil vă întrebați: cum pot să știu dacă găzduirea mea partajată este prea lentă? „Puteți face acest lucru conectându-vă la cPanel sau la tabloul de bord al gazdei dvs. și accesând informațiile de utilizare a resurselor site-ului dvs.” - citiți mai multe .
  • Utilizați găzduire gestionată . Acesta este mai scump, dar și mai eficient dacă conduceți mult trafic.

Sfat: dacă nu știți ce companie de găzduire web să alegeți, consultați gazdele WordPress recomandate de WooCommerce .

Site-ul WooCommerce lent? Încercați una dintre aceste gazde web recomandate
Gazde web recomandate de WooCommerce

Pentru a îmbunătăți performanța magazinului dvs., asigurați-vă că serverul gazdă se află în țara în care locuiesc majoritatea clienților dvs. Aceasta se referă la următorul punct - importanța utilizării unei rețele de livrare a conținutului.

2. Nu utilizați o rețea de livrare de conținut

Știați că integrarea unei rețele de livrare de conținut (CDN) în site-ul dvs. web este una dintre cele mai simple modalități de a îmbunătăți performanța web?

Un CDN este o rețea de servere situate în întreaga lume, al cărei scop este să stocheze fișiere statice ale site-ului tău WooCommerce , cum ar fi JavaScript, imagini și CSS.

Site-ul WooCommerce lent? Încercați o rețea de livrare de conținut

Acest proces vă ajută să vă îmbunătățiți performanța site-ului, deoarece cu cât clientul dvs. este mai aproape de un server, cu atât site-ul dvs. se va încărca mai repede în browserul său. Un CDN este extrem de util mai ales dacă clienții țintă sunt răspândiți în țări diferite.

Există multe servicii CDN diferite disponibile, inclusiv:

  • Cloudflare
  • Jetpack Photon
  • MaxCDN
  • KeyCDN

Pe care ar trebui să-l alegi? WP Rocket oferă următoarele sfaturi:

„Când alegeți un CDN, este important să vă stabiliți nevoile, în special unde sunt localizați în principal vizitatorii dvs. împreună cu cerințele dvs. de lățime de bandă, astfel încât să puteți alege CDN-ul care vă va servi cel mai bine publicul. Alte considerații includ cât de mult doriți să cheltuiți și cât de mare este site-ul dvs..”

Planurile gratuite sunt disponibile pentru majoritatea CDN-urilor, dar dacă nu vă aflați în cea mai incipientă etapă a magazinului dvs. WooCommerce, ar trebui să luați în considerare un plan premium.

3. Nu utilizați un plugin de cache

Să începem cu o definiție: un cache este o componentă hardware sau software care stochează date, astfel încât cererile viitoare pentru acele date să poată fi servite mai rapid.

Cu alte cuvinte, un plugin de stocare în cache oferă pagini web stocate în loc să vă încarce întregul site de fiecare dată când un vizitator care revine îl vizitează. Accelerează procesul.

Dar — pluginurile de stocare în cache îmbunătățesc viteza de încărcare a site-ului dvs. numai dacă sunt configurate corect .

De fapt, pluginurile de cache sunt foarte adesea problematice, deoarece nu sunt configurate corect! De exemplu: nu ați dori ca paginile coșului de cumpărături sau paginile de plată să fie stocate în cache, deoarece acest lucru poate împiedica clienții să adauge produse în coș sau să plătească pentru achiziția lor.

Dacă decideți să încercați un plugin de stocare în cache, aflați cum să configurați pluginuri de stocare în cache pentru WooCommerce. Și dacă vă întrebați pe care să încercați — două dintre cele mai cunoscute opțiuni sunt W3 Total Cache și WP Rocket .

4. Dimensiunile imaginii dvs. nu sunt optimizate

Imaginile de înaltă calitate sunt importante pentru site-uri web, posibil chiar mai mult pentru magazinele online! Mai ales dacă prezentați galerii și carusele vizitatorilor dvs.

Calitatea înaltă înseamnă, în general, și dimensiuni mai mari ale fișierelor, iar dimensiunile mai mari ale fișierelor pot face site-ul dvs. WooCommerce lent.

Soluția pentru a evita acest lucru este optimizarea imaginilor. Mai ales având în vedere că imaginile reprezintă 50% din timpul de încărcare al unui site web .

Din fericire, optimizarea imaginilor tale nu înseamnă că vei oferi clienților imagini neclare ale produselor. Urmați acești pași:

  1. Descărcați imaginile la dimensiunea potrivită. Acest ghid de imagini recomandă „ imaginile originale pe care le încărcați ar trebui să aibă cel puțin 800 x 800 px sau mai mare pentru a funcționa pentru majoritatea temelor” .
  2. Comprimați-vă imaginile . De obicei, o dimensiune obișnuită pentru o pagină web este de 2 MB. Utilizați un plugin precum EWWW Image Optimizer (gratuit), WPSmushit sau Imagify pentru a reduce dimensiunea imaginilor dvs. cu până la 70% - fără impact asupra calității.

Dacă sunteți familiarizat cu software-ul de editare foto, puteți, de asemenea, să vă optimizați direct fotografiile folosind una dintre ele. De exemplu, Photoshop vă permite să vă salvați fotografiile folosind funcția „Salvare pentru web”. De asemenea, puteți încerca Gimp , TinyPNG și JPEG mini .

Amintiți-vă ideea despre profitabilitatea Amazon.com: o întârziere de 1 secundă în răspunsul paginii poate duce la o reducere cu 7% a conversiilor .

5. Te confrunți cu probleme de bază de date

Pe parcursul vieții site-ului tău WooCommerce, baza ta de date va stoca o mulțime de informații: produse, comenzi, setări etc. La început, aceasta nu este mare lucru.

Dar după câteva luni de existență pe web, poate deveni o problemă, deoarece dimensiunea bazei de date poate afecta performanța site-ului . Cu alte cuvinte, timpii de încărcare ar putea fi lenți din cauza problemelor cu baza de date.

Dacă da, va trebui să faci ceva curățare. Puteți face această sarcină manual, de exemplu folosind cPanel-ul dvs., dar există câteva plugin-uri WordPress care fac procesul mult mai ușor, permițându-vă să automatizați procesul de optimizare.

Dacă doriți să continuați cu o curățare a bazei de date, luați în considerare următoarele plugin-uri:

  • WP Sweep
  • WP Optimize

Ambele vor elimina revizuirile prezente în baza de date și vor șterge intrările duplicate.

Există acum opțiuni disponibile în WooCommerce pentru a șterge automat vechile conturi de utilizator etc. Acest lucru are sens atât din punct de vedere al performanței bazei de date, cât și din punct de vedere al confidențialității.

Nu în ultimul rând: nu uitați să faceți o copie de rezervă a site-ului dvs. - atât fișierele, cât și baza de date - înainte de a utiliza acest tip de plugin! Citiți acest articol despre cum să creați și să utilizați copii de rezervă ale site-ului dvs.

6. Folosești o temă proastă

Selectarea unei teme nu este ușoară, mai ales pentru începătorii care descoperă WordPress. Există multe teme disponibile, iar unele dintre acestea injectează mult cod în pagini pentru a obține un anumit aspect.

Există multe lucruri de luat în considerare atunci când selectați o temă pentru WordPress . Un punct cheie de verificat este că tema dvs. este bine codificată și urmează standardele WordPress. Dacă nu, site-ul dvs. WooCommerce poate încetini.

Un test simplu pentru a verifica dacă tema dvs. încetinește site-ul dvs. WooCommerce, este să creați o copie de rezervă, apoi să treceți la tema implicită WordPress sau Storefront - tema recomandată de WooCommerce și, prin urmare, cea mai optimizată și excelentă pentru testare. Dacă site-ul tău se încarcă mai repede după schimbare, acum știi că problema este cu tema ta.

Pentru compatibilitate, încercați Storefront , „o temă WordPress intuitivă și flexibilă, gratuită, care oferă integrare profundă cu WooCommerce”.

Site-ul WooCommerce lent? Poate este tema ta. Încercați Storefront pentru WooCommerce

Dacă magazinul tău este încă lent, este timpul să te uiți la pluginurile pe care le-ai instalat.

7. Folosiți un plugin prost

Problemele de performanță sunt uneori legate de încărcarea pluginurilor.

Pentru a verifica dacă există un plugin care face site-ul dvs. WooCommerce lent: dezactivați toate pluginurile și reactivați fiecare câte unul până când găsiți o cauză potențială. De asemenea, puteți utiliza Organizatorul de pluginuri pentru a controla ordinea activării și pentru a activa/dezactiva pluginurile pe pagină/postări și pe mobil.

O altă opțiune de testare a pluginurilor proaste - recomandate de WooCommerce Happiness Engineers - este să utilizați Health Check.

Nu este neapărat o legătură între numărul de pluginuri care rulează pe site-ul dvs. și viteza magazinului dvs. - este mai bine să aveți zece extensii bine codificate decât una plină de funcții inutile care vă distrug site-ul!

Calitatea codului contează cel mai mult, dar încercați să nu utilizați multe pluginuri și să dezactivați și/sau să eliminați întotdeauna orice plugin de care nu mai aveți nevoie. Ultimul pas este, de asemenea, o bună practică de securitate!

8. Nu ați activat cea mai recentă versiune PHP pe site-ul dvs. web

După cum probabil știți, WordPress este un CMS open source bazat pe PHP, un limbaj scriptat pe partea de server.

Folosirea celei mai recente versiuni de PHP ar putea crește performanța magazinului dvs. . PHP 7 este de 2-3 ori mai rapid decât predecesorul său (5.6.)!

Vă puteți actualiza versiunea PHP prin gazda dvs. web. Există de obicei un modul disponibil pe cPanel. Dacă nu, sau dacă aveți nevoie de asistență, luați legătura cu furnizorul dvs. de găzduire.

Înainte de a vă actualiza versiunea PHP, testați cea mai recentă versiune într-un mediu local, cum ar fi WAMP , MAMP sau LocalbyFlywheel . Apoi, când ești gata, poți continua și implementa modificările pe site-ul tău de producție.

Notă: Multe pluginuri WordPress nu sunt încă pe deplin compatibile cu PHP 7.2.

Site-ul WooCommerce lent? E timpul pentru niște remedieri!

Am acoperit problemele obișnuite care fac un site WooCommerce lent, acum poate că este timpul pentru câteva remedieri de partea dvs.? Ai grijă să faci copii de rezervă și mult succes.

Lăsați un comentariu mai jos despre ce tehnică a funcționat pentru magazinul dvs. Și dacă aveți gânduri de adăugat, ne-ar plăcea să auzim sugestiile dvs.

Acest articol a fost scris de Alex Borto, fondatorul WP Marmite. Alex a început WP Marmite în februarie 2011 — inițial, scopul blogului era să ajute cât mai mulți oameni să găsească tema perfectă, dar la trei ani de la început, Alex a decis să meargă mai departe, abordând WordPress de sus în jos pentru a ajuta utilizatorii francezi. Acum Alex lucrează cu normă întreagă la el și editori suplimentari s-au alăturat pentru a da o mână de ajutor. Urmărește blogul lor pentru mai mult conținut grozav și sfaturi.